Miley Cyrus and Liam Had Major Fight Over Her Smoking Habit Before Calling Off Wedding

Nearly a year after rekindling their relationship, the couple reportedly split again following a huge argument over the former Disney darling's love for weed.

Miley Cyrus' love for pot is apparently the only thing Liam Hemsworth hates about her. Nearly a year after they rekindled their relationship, the pair reportedly called off their wedding again following a major fight over her smoking habit.

Citing a friend of the couple's, Life & Style claimed that Liam recently called out his girlfriend for smoking too much weed. An upset Miley then reportedly "was screaming at him" and "telling him he was holding her back and making her hide who she truly is."

After the argument, the duo once again ended their engagement. "They are still both so upset and angry," the friend said. But another source revealed that Liam didn't want to give up on their relationship. "[He] still hopes they can work things out," the second insider stated.

Neither Miley nor Liam has responded to the Life & Style story, but the pair appear to be doing just fine these days. Amid split rumors, they made their first official appearance as a couple since rekindling romance at Variety's Power of Women luncheon on Friday, October 14.

Liam supported Miley who was honored for her work with her Happy Hippie Foundation at the event. They sat together and at one point posed for a couple selfie with Miley wrapping her arm around Liam.
